Suppose you intend to spend no more than $60 buying books. Hardback books costs $12 and paperbacks cost $5. How many books of each type can you buy

Answer:

I can buy at most 5 hardback books or 12 paperbacks.

Step-by-step explanation:

Let h be the number of hardback books and p the number of paperbacks.

[tex]12h+5p\leq 60[/tex]

If I don't buy any paperbacks, I can buy at most 5 hardbacks.

If I don't buy any hardbacks, I can buy at most 12 paperbacks.
